Available to hire
I’m Harish Marepalli, a Software Engineer at IBM. I have been in Software field for quite sometime and building apps became a passion for me. I believe I’m the best fit for this position because I have great experience with full stack development - building APIs, developing dashboards, refining SQL queries, CI/CD deployment.
Skills
Experience Level
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Language
Aragonese
Advanced
Javanese
Advanced
Work Experience
Software Engineer at IBM
September 1, 2024 - PresentDesigned, developed, and maintained IBM SevOne NPM REST APIs using Java and Spring Boot; improved average response time from 500 ms to 200 ms and reduced defect rate by 30% through enhanced validation logic and test coverage. Drove API testability with Cursor by adding 50+ unit tests for critical endpoints and error paths; suite integrated into CI and gates every merge. Engineered reusable components and custom hooks for IBM SevOne SaaS using ReactJS, Node, and TypeScript; reduced 1,200 lines of duplicate code and improved maintainability across 8 reporting modules. Delivered AWS S3 as the object store for network trace ingestion in Data Insight, supporting multi-tenant trace persistence, handling 10K+ trace objects per day and S3-compatible backends, cutting storage-related incidents by 40%. Reduced release time from 1 day to 1–2 hours by adopting Git-based version control and CI/CD pipelines; standardized release workflows across the team.
Software Engineer at Tata Consultancy Services
May 1, 2019 - July 1, 2022Engineered migration tool to migrate server-side and client-side models from Monolithic to Microservices (REST) architecture; leveraged Agile methodology, Java, Spring Boot, XML, enabling 50% faster model migration. Developed microservices architecture with services for user management and payment processing, enabling independent service deployment and asynchronous communication using Apache Kafka and RabbitMQ. Designed and integrated RESTful APIs based on Microsoft REST API guidelines and the OpenAPI specification. Aligned with cloud-native philosophies by deploying Kubernetes and utilizing Istio service mesh to effectively manage interservice communication, enhancing resilience and reliability. Refined SQL queries to simplify issues involving multiple tables while optimizing procedures and triggers in production.
Software Engineer Intern at Tata Consultancy Services
January 1, 2019 - April 1, 2019Internship role focusing on Java-based business logic, object-oriented design, Bash scripting, and Git version control. Upgraded Sonar gate by implementing unit tests with JUnit, Mockito, and PowerMock to achieve 95%+ code coverage. Used Fortify and Contrast security tools to improve security posture.
Education
Master of Science in Computer Software Engineering at San Jose State University
August 1, 2022 - May 1, 2024Bachelor of Technology in Computer Science and Engineering at Gokara ju Rangara ju Institute of Engineering and Technology
August 1, 2015 - April 1, 2019Qualifications
Industry Experience
Computers & Electronics, Software & Internet, Professional Services
Skills
Experience Level
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Hire a Web Developer
We have the best web developer experts on Twine. Hire a web developer in San Jose today.